I actually like the hard copper wire hitchhiker that TTI uses on the Copperheads. The fact that it stretches slightly is a benefit to the life of a bait rigged on it.

Hey Bob,

     I have the copper hitch hikers. There is only one problem with these that I noticed, and that is if you bake your jigs with the copper hitch hiker in the jig, it hardens the copper somewhat, and then they seem brittle to me. Have you had that experience as well?

George,

    The outside diameter can not be more than .125-.130. Unless I missed it, the smallest Shorty'e has  is .156 diameter. That will not work in a 1/8" diameter weedguard hole. If someone else knows something I don't about Shorty's clips let me know some stock part numbers. Thanks in advance.
